Web22 Oct 2024 · Full Name: Western Yellow-bellied Sand Snake ( Psammophis subtaeniatus) Map indicating the distribution of the Western Yellow-bellied Sand Snake in Southern Africa. A fast-moving, slender snake that averages 50-80 cm. This snake is active during the day and is without doubt one of our fastest snakes. It is fond of basking but will move off ... WebThe Sand Boa is a group of snakes in the boa, or Boidae, family. Currently, researchers recognize 13 different species in three taxonomic genuses. The Charina boas consist of the rosy and rubber boas, and live in North America.
